Secondly, the Cabinet for CW is now Planned to be commissioned this month (Jun-2014).  If you want to know more detail, please PM your exact address details to me, your RSP or other people willing to help in this thread as we can do lookups of the current/upgrade maps.  But as has been said many times before to get support for low sync speed, please also ensure you have a Master Splitter installed.

mwtb: I managed to get upgraded to ADSL2 a few weeks ago (and then shifted to BigPipe now that I can actually use a fair chunk of download). The connection is occasionally dropping so I imagine the cabinet is still being tinkered with but I'm all set.

Or you need a master filter. ADSL2+ is more fussy with wiring than ADSL1.
